MD Anderson announces 10th cohort of Andrew Sabin Family Fellows
The University of Texas MD Anderson Cancer Center today announced its 10th cohort of Andrew Sabin Family Fellows, comprised of 10 early career cancer researchers. Created to provide a dedicated source of funding for emerging clinician and scientist leaders, the Sabin Family Fellowship supports groundbreaking research that fuels MD Anderson’s mission to end cancer.

CREM is a regulatory checkpoint of CAR and IL-15 signalling in NK cells - Nature
The transcription factor CREM is a pivotal regulator of NK cell function, making CREM a valuable target to increase the efficacy of anticancer immunotherapies based on this cell population and chimeric antigen receptors.
